The invention provides a method and device for controlling alternating current bus voltage, electronic equipment and a system. The method comprises the steps that an alternating current voltage value is collected in real time; performing switching logic judgment by using the alternating voltage value and a preset voltage constant value to obtain a switching / switching signal of the voltage control equipment; transmitting the switching / switching signal to a counter in a delayed manner; counting by using the counter to obtain a count value; and comparing the count value with a preset fixed value to output a switching command. According to the technical scheme provided by the invention, the problem of frequent switching generated in the process of controlling the same section of alternating current bus voltage by multiple systems can be effectively solved, and the method does not depend on communication connection among the multiple systems, so that the application cost is reduced, and the service life of alternating current voltage control equipment is prolonged.

technical field [0001] The present application relates to the fields of flexible power transmission and high-voltage direct current transmission control and protection, in particular, to a method and device for multi-system coordinated control of AC voltage, and electronic equipment and system. Background technique [0002] At present, in the process of long-distance power transmission, due to the advantages of flexible power transmission and HVDC transmission with low loss and cost economy, they are more and more widely used in national power transmission. [0003] During the operation of flexible power transmission and HVDC transmission, it is necessary to control the AC side voltage to ensure the stability of the AC side voltage. A common control method is to switch on or off AC filters, reactors, capacitors and other equipment in the converter station to maintain the stability of the AC voltage.
